Apply for this job

Email *
Full Name *
Browse

Upload file .pdf, .doc, .docx

Job Description

Role name: Developer
Role Description: ? Coach and mentor squad members in scrum, software craftsmanship, and Zoro norms. ? Design, develop, document, deploy, and maintain data pipelines.? Collect, analyze, and profile various batch and streaming data sources.? Lead master data management efforts within the squad.? Actively participate and lead guild and chapter meetings.? Collaborate with stakeholders to groom ideas into small, independent, and testable work items.? Collaborate with DataOps to automate code analysis, testing, building, and deploying.? Collaborate with squads and tribes to manage, groom, and prioritize technical debt.
Competencies: Digital : Python, Digital : Apache Spark, Digital : NOSQL, Digital : Google Cloud
Experience (Years): 6-8
Essential Skills: ? Expert experience with Google Cloud, RDBMS, Python, No-SQL DBs, data modeling, and ETL/ELT processes.? Expert experience with Python and SQL, with focus on data manipulation and analysis.? Expert experience with building, deploying, and maintaining data pipelines.? Expert experience with sourcing and profiling highly variable data.? Expert experience in software craftsmanship, behavior-driven development (BDD), and unit testing.? Strong people skills, must be able to form strong, meaningful, and lasting collaborative relationships.? Strong experience with cloud infrastructure services with preference for experience with Google Cloud Platform (GCP).? Strong experience with MongoDB, BigQuery, Jira, Git, Kubernetes, Jenkins, Terraform, GCP Deployment Manager, Apache Airflow, Apache Beam, and Apache Spark.? Bachelors degree (masters? preferred) in Computer Science, Applied Mathematics, Engineering, or other technology related field. An equivalent of this educational requirement in working experience is also acceptable.
Desirable Skills: ? Coach and mentor squad members in scrum, software craftsmanship, and Zoro norms. ? Design, develop, document, deploy, and maintain data pipelines.? Collect, analyze, and profile various batch and streaming data sources.? Lead master data management efforts within the squad.? Actively participate and lead guild and chapter meetings.? Collaborate with stakeholders to groom ideas into small, independent, and testable work items.? Collaborate with DataOps to automate code analysis, testing, building, and deploying.? Collaborate with squads and tribes to manage, groom, and prioritize technical debt.
Country: United States
Branch | City | Location: TCS – Chicago(Downtown), IL
CHICAGO
Chicago, IL